Superconductivity under pressure and low temperature specific heat of ThPr alloys

https://doi.org/10.1016/0038-1098(82)90931-0Get rights and content

Abstract

Measurements of superconducting transition temperature under pressure and low temperature specific heat are presented for ThPr alloys. At 18.2 kbar the normal- to superconducting-state phase boundary extends beyond 50 at.% Pr. This system is discussed in terms of a non-magnetic singlet ground state for the Pr3+ ions due to crystal field splitting. A splitting scheme which varies with Pr concentration is proposed.
